Google’s Megastore

I don’t think I’ve written about Google’s Megastore yet, so here’s a quick summary of worthwile resources.

Megastore is the data engine supporting the Google Application Engine. It’s a scalable structured data store providing full ACID semantics within partitions but lower consistency guarantees across partitions.

James Hamilton’s take on Google Megastore: The Data Engine Behind GAE. His blog is worth following for people interested in scaling infrastructure in general, not just DBs. Todd Hoff’s write-up is about Google Megastore – 3 Billion Writes and 20 Billion Read Transactions Daily, his blog is about everything High Scalability. And last but not least the Storage Mojo take on Google’s Megastore, from a storage insider.